Grand Banks Yachts Ltd 2023 AR2
The report highlights Grand Banks Yachts Limited's financial and sustainability performance for the fiscal year ended June 30, 2023. The company achieved its best financial performance in over a decade, with net profit more than doubling to S$10.1 million. On the sustainability front, Grand Banks reduced its carbon emissions intensity by 35% from the FY2015 baseline and firmed up plans to install a solar PV system at its Malaysia facility to meet 40% of its electricity needs. Additionally, the company integrated solar panels and lithium batteries as standard equipment in its yacht designs to reduce onboard emissions. Grand Banks also maintained its record of zero workplace fatalities and serious injuries across its factories.
